In a big development in the 2008 Malegaon blasts case, the Supreme Court of India on Monday issued a notice to the National Investigation Agency (NIA) and the Maharashtra government on the plea by Lt Colonel Srikant Purohit that had sought the dismissal of the Unlawful Activities Prevention Act (UAPA) case against him.

Colonel Purohit had moved the apex court against the Bombay High Court’s order dismissing his plea to quash a decision by a special court to take cognizance of offenses against him in the 2008 Malegaon blasts case without a “valid sanction” for prosecution.

In response, the Supreme Court has directed the NIA to file a reply within four weeks.

Earlier, in December, the NIA had discharged Lt Col Purohit under MCOCA (Maharashtra Control Of Organised Crime Act). At that time, speaking exclusively to Republic TV, Lt Col Purohit’s lawyer Neela Gokhale had said that the NIA didn’t have a sanction to prosecute him under the UAPA Section 18.

Republic TV spoke exclusively to Lt Colonel Purohit after the Supreme Court issued its notice. He maintained a dignified silence on the questions posed to him on the Hindu terror theory, only choosing to say “Jai Hind” and that he was “proud to serve the Army, no doubt about is”
